Thin-Film Base: PVD & PECVD
Thin Films at SurFunction are deposited using physical and plasma-assisted chemical processes and could be combined with ELIPSYS®. This enables ultra-thin, highly functional layers with precisely defined properties - engineered for substrate, temperature window and operating environment.
PVD
(Physical Vapour
Deposition)
For components exposed to mechanical stress and high temperatures.
PVD films provide:
extreme hardness
thermal stability
exceptional wear resistance
Ideal for tools, high-load components and precision parts.
PECVD
(Plasma Enhanced Chemical Vapour Deposition)
For temperature-sensitive materials such as aluminium, polymers or composites.
Enables:
anti-stick and easy-to-clean functionality
barrier layers
optical surface effects
A flexible, low-temperature thin-film process with broad industrial use.
PVD and PECVD Solutions
MpC® – Multipurpose Coatings
Nano-lamellar thin films for maximum wear resistance and thermal stability.
They reduce friction, prevent built-up edge formation and maintain structure even above 1,000 °C.
Ideal for tools, machine components and high-performance steels.
DC99® – Diamond-Like Carbon (DLC)
Diamond-like carbon films with high hardness, extremely low friction and strong anti-stick behaviour.
DC99-DII® is LFGB/FDA compliant — suitable for food, fluid and medical applications.
Combines protection, hygiene and longevity in a single thin-film system.
STech® - Functional SiX-Layers
Silicon-based thin films with high chemical resistance, scratch protection and optical functionality.
STech-A®: anti-reflective & anti-adhesive
STech-C®: insulating & diffusion-blocking
Ideal for optical components, decorative surfaces and technical applications with elevated protection needs.
